More Random VTS

Kindergarten recently made pinch pots. They have applied a light color glaze, and will be using a darker color to add a pattern or design. I thought it would be helpful for them to see examples of pottery with patterns, so conducted a quick image search. I had planned a didactic experience, but ended up conducting VTS instead. I would never have dreamed the delightful responses I got from this sparse image. At first they inventoried, then identified the patterns. Next they began to speculate the occasion...was it a tea party or was someone getting ready to drink coffee or hot chocolate. My favorite part though, was when one girl observed that these dishes had either been washed, or posed in this position so that someone could take a picture. What did she see to feel that way? 'Well, there's no food on the dishes AND you don't see plates just standing up like that for no reason.' Higher order thinking at it's finest!
